CUPS ของฉันทำงานได้ดีจากแอปพลิเคชันเช่น gedit, Open Office หรือ GIMP แต่การใช้บรรทัดคำสั่งล้มเหลว ตัวอย่าง:
lp -d MFCJ470DW adeu.txt
ตัวระบุคำขอคือ MFCJ470DW-40 (1 ไฟล์ (s))
จากนั้นใน localhost:631 -> งานที่เราเห็น:
MFCJ470DW-40 adeu.txt jordi 1k ไม่รู้จักหยุดทำงาน
"ตัวกรองล้มเหลว"
ฉันลองกับแพ็คเกจ CUPS-PDF ด้วยผลลัพธ์เดียวกัน
lp -d Virtual_PDF_Printer_2 adeu.txt
ตัวระบุคำขอคือ Virtual_PDF_Printer_2-41 (1 ไฟล์ (s))
และเว็บอีกครั้ง:
Virtual_PDF_Printer_2-41 adeu.txt jordi 1k ไม่รู้จักหยุดทำงาน
"ตัวกรองล้มเหลว"
การแก้ไขทั้งหมดที่ฉันพบเกี่ยวกับ "ตัวกรองล้มเหลว" ไม่ทำงาน สิ่งที่แปลกคือ CUPS ทำงานได้ดี มีเพียงคำสั่ง lp ที่ไม่ทำงาน อันที่จริง ในโฟลเดอร์ $HOME/PDF เรามีไฟล์ home_jordi_PDF-job_41.pdf แต่ว่างเปล่า
บรรทัดที่เกี่ยวข้องกับ /var/log/cups/error_log ไม่ได้ช่วยฉัน:
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etArray: job_printer_state_message[2]=\"ตัวกรองล้มเหลว\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etVariable: SERVER_NAME=\"localhost\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etVariable: REMOTE_USER=\"jordi\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etVariable: CUPS_VERSION=\"CUPS v2.3.1\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etArray: job_preserved[3]=\"1\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etArray: job_printer_name[3]=\"Virtual_PDF_Printer_2\"
D [02/พ.ย./2021:17:44:22 +0100] [CGI] cgiSetArray: job_printer_uri[3]=\"/printers/Virtual_PDF_Printer_2\"
อาจมีข้อผิดพลาดอะไรที่นี่